Electronic Transfer Case (If Equipped)
If your four-wheel-drive
vehicle has the electronic
transfer case, the transfer
case switches are to the
right of the steering wheel.Use these switches to shift into and out of four
-wheel
drive. You can choose among three driving settings:
2HI: This setting is for driving in most street and
highway situations. Your front axle is not engaged in
two
-wheel drive. When this lamp is lit, it is about
one
-half as bright as the others.
4HI: This setting engages your front axle to help
drive your vehicle. Use 4HI when you need extra
traction, such as on snowy or icy roads, or in most
off
-road situations.
4LO: This setting also engages your front axle to give
you extra traction. You may never need 4LO. It sends
the maximum power to all four wheels. You might
choose 4LO if you were driving off
-road in sand, mud
or deep snow and climbing or descending steep hills.
Indicator lights in the switches show you which
setting you are in. The indicator lights will come on
briefly when you turn on the ignition and one will
stay on. If the lights do not come on, you should take
your vehicle in for service. An indicator light will flash
while shifting. It will remain illuminated when the shift
is completed.

On automatic transmission equipped vehicles, if your
transfer case does not shift into 4HI, your transmission
indicator switch may require adjustment. With your
transmission in NEUTRAL (N), press and release the
4HI switch. While the 4HI indicator light is flashing,
shift your transmission into PARK (P). Wait until the
4HI indicator light remains illuminated before shifting
your transmission into gear. This will get you into 4HI,
but you should take your vehicle in for service to restore
normal operation.
Automatic Transfer Case (If Equipped)
The transfer case switches
are to the right of the
steering wheel on the
instrument panel. Use these
switches to shift into and
out of four
-wheel drive.
You can choose among four
driving settings:
2HI: This setting is used for driving in most street
and highway situations. Your front axle is not engaged
in two
-wheel drive. This setting also provides the best
fuel economy.
AUTO 4WD: This setting is ideal for use when road
conditions are variable. When driving your vehicle in
AUTO 4WD, the front axle is engaged, but the vehicle's
power is sent only to the rear wheels. When the vehicle
senses a loss of traction, the system will automatically
engage four
-wheel drive. Driving in this mode results in
slightly lower fuel economy than 2HI.

Lockout Switch
Four
-door vehicles have a lockout feature to prevent
passengers from operating power windows. It is
located on the driver's door. Press LOCK to activate
this feature. Press NORM and the windows return to
normal operation.
Swing-Out Windows (2-Door Only)
If your vehicle has rear
swing
-out windows, unlatch
them at their clasps and
push out on the glass to
open them.
When you close the window, be sure the latch catches.
Horn
To sound the horn, press the horn symbols on the
steering wheel pad.
Tilt Wheel (If Equipped)
If you have the tilt
steering wheel, you should
adjust the steering wheel
before you drive.
You can raise it to the highest level to give your legs
more room when you enter and exit the vehicle.
To tilt the wheel, hold the steering wheel and pull the
lever toward you. Move the steering wheel to a
comfortable level, then release the lever to lock the
wheel in place.
Do not adjust the steering wheel while driving.

3-40 Audio Steering Wheel Controls
(If Equipped)
If your vehicle has this feature, you can control certain
radio functions using the buttons on your steering wheel.
PROG: Press this button to
play a station you have
programmed on the radio
preset buttons on the
selected band.
If a cassette tape is playing, press this button to play the
other side of the tape. If a compact disc is playing in the
console
-mounted CD changer (if equipped), press this
button to go to the next available CD.SEEK: Press the up arrow to tune to the next radio
station and the down arrow to tune to the previous
radio station.
If a cassette tape or compact disc is playing, the player
will advance with the up arrow and reverse with the
down arrow.
MUTE: Press this button to
silence the system. Press it
again to turn on the sound.
VOL: Press the up or down
arrow to increase or
decrease volume.

You slam on the brakes. Here's what happens with ABS.
A computer senses that wheels are slowing down. If one
of the wheels is about to stop rolling, the computer will
separately work the brakes at each front wheel and at
both rear wheels.
The anti
-lock system can change the brake pressure faster
than any driver could. The computer is programmed to
make the most of available tire and road conditions.
You can steer around the obstacle while braking hard.
As you brake, your computer keeps receiving updates on
wheel speed and controls braking pressure accordingly.
Remember: Anti
-lock doesn't change the time you need
to get your foot up to the brake pedal or always decrease
stopping distance. If you get too close to the vehicle in
front of you, you won't have time to apply your brakes
if that vehicle suddenly slows or stops. Always leave
enough room up ahead to stop, even though you have
anti
-lock brakes.
Using Anti
-Lock
Don't pump the brakes. Just hold the brake pedal down
firmly and let anti
-lock work for you. You may feel the
brakes vibrate, or you may notice some noise, but this is
normal. On vehicles with four
-wheel drive, your
anti
-lock brakes work at all times -- whether you are in
two
-wheel drive or four-wheel drive.
Braking in Emergencies
With anti-lock, you can steer and brake at the same
time. In many emergencies, steering can help you more
than even the very best braking.

Steering
Power Steering
If you lose power steering assist because the engine
stops or the system is not functioning, you can steer but
it will take much more effort.
Steering Tips
Driving on Curves
It's important to take curves at a reasonable speed.
A lot of the ªdriver lost controlº accidents mentioned on
the news happen on curves. Here's why:
Experienced driver or beginner, each of us is subject to
the same laws of physics when driving on curves. The
traction of the tires against the road surface makes it
possible for the vehicle to change its path when you turn
the front wheels. If there's no traction, inertia will keep
the vehicle going in the same direction. If you've ever
tried to steer a vehicle on wet ice, you'll understand this.
The traction you can get in a curve depends on the
condition of your tires and the road surface, the angle at
which the curve is banked, and your speed. While
you're in a curve, speed is the one factor you
can control.Suppose you're steering through a sharp curve.
Then you suddenly accelerate. Both control
systems
-- steering and acceleration -- have to do
their work where the tires meet the road. Adding the
sudden acceleration can demand too much of those
places. You can lose control.
What should you do if this ever happens? Ease up on the
accelerator pedal, steer the vehicle the way you want it
to go, and slow down.
Speed limit signs near curves warn that you should
adjust your speed. Of course, the posted speeds are
based on good weather and road conditions. Under less
favorable conditions you'll want to go slower.
If you need to reduce your speed as you approach a
curve, do it before you enter the curve, while your front
wheels are straight ahead.
Try to adjust your speed so you can ªdriveº through the
curve. Maintain a reasonable, steady speed. Wait to
accelerate until you are out of the curve, and then
accelerate gently into the straightaway.
